Современные компьютерные игры часто включают специальные скрытые режимы, предназначенные для разработчиков. Два наиболее важных из них - режим отладки (debug mode) и режим разработки (developer mode). Хотя оба используются в процессе создания игр, они имеют принципиальные различия.
Режим разработки - это комплексный инструментарий, предоставляющий полный доступ к внутренним механизмам игры. Он активируется на ранних этапах разработки и отличается широким функционалом.
Основные особенности:
В отличие от режима разработки, режим отладки ориентирован на поиск и исправление ошибок. Он используется как на этапе разработки, так и после выпуска игры.
Ключевые функции:
В профессиональной разработке игр оба режима используются комплексно:
Интересный факт: некоторые студии оставляют отладочные функции в финальных версиях игр, скрывая их за специальными комбинациями клавиш или консольными командами.
Хотя режимы отладки и разработки имеют общую цель - помощь в создании игр, они решают разные задачи. Разработка отвечает за создание контента, а отладка - за его проверку и оптимизацию. Понимание этих различий важно как для разработчиков, так и для продвинутых игроков.